Idaho Code § 67-5706 — Allocation Of Office Space.

TITLE 67 STATE GOVERNMENT AND STATE AFFAIRS CHAPTER 57 DEPARTMENT OF ADMINISTRATION 67-5706. Allocation of office space. The division of public works shall have the power and duty to allocate all space, owned or leased in the city of Boise in the name of the state, except as provided by section 67-5707 , Idaho Code, for the occupancy of the various state departments, agencies and institutions. Allocations of space will be made on the basis of functional need and statutory requirements and in conformity with standards and criteria adopted by the permanent building fund advisory council. In approving the allocations of space, the division shall first consult with and consider the recommendations and advice of the directors or executive heads of the various departments, agencies or institutions.

History:[67-5706, added I.C., sec. 67-5706, as added by 1974, ch. 34, sec. 2, p. 988.]
